The table below was extracted from Brian Reid's "Usenet Readership
Report for January 1993", posted in the Usenet newsgroup news.lists.
It includes all the newsgroups that contain the string "bio", plus
a few of the largest newsgroups for comparison purposes.
Some thoughts:
No bionet.* newsgroup is carried by more than 50% of all Usenet sites
(a third of those are carried by fewer than 40%), while sci.bio and
sci.bio.technology are carried by 80% and 72% of all sites.
The total number of readers is greatly over-estimated for the biology-
related newsgroups because the readership reports are biased toward
universities, *and* a disproportionate number of biologists who read
Usenet news are at universities. Although the estimate of the total
readership of each group is probably quite inaccurate, I see no reason
why the relative numbers of readers should also be biased.
The cost ratio of bionet.molbio.genbank.updates is extremely high!
Perhaps it is time to reconsider this mode of distribution, especially
in light of the availability of anonymous ftp and even ftp-by-e-mail.
